Sandra-

I found the following Shelby Co. KY. references to REUBEN SMITH:

Will of Daniel PURCELL, dated 28 June, 1801 Will Book
3-pg.66-Rec.July,1813
"Exec. Margaret Purcell & REUBEN SMITH "

Estates " Inventories & administrator's records that indicate that the
named individuals are deceased"
SMITH, REUBIN Book 3, pg. 72, 1813

Will of ASHBY, Tinson dated 25 Dec.1822 Will Book 6-pg.105
Rec.Aug.1823
"Witness, REUBEN B. SMITH

Marriages:
OVERSTREET, James P. & Emily SMITH, dau. of REUBIN B. SMITH, m-24
Dec..1839- B- John D. Overstreet

CALDWELL, Allen T. of Jefferson, b. Jefferson, and Lucinda SMITH, of
Shelby,
age 29, b. Shelby, M-11 July 1854, B-REUBEN B. SMITH, father of Lucinda

CHERISH, John and Mary Ann GANT, M-7 July 1866, B-REUBEN B. SMITH

Alsop, Allen and REBECCAH SMITH, widow, M-9 Feb.1815, B-Jno.Daniel

Carr, John and ELIZABETH SMITH, dau. of REUBEN & MAREY SMITH, M-23
Feb.1804, B- James Lemmons.

Legg, Isaac and ELIZABETH SMITH, dau. of REUBEN SMITH, M-15
Sept.1809, B- REUBEN SMITH

Reasor, Frederick and DORTHA SMITH, dau. of REUBEN & MARY SMITH,
B-28 Aug. 1810, B- Wm. Dickson

Graham, Moses and DEBORAH SMITH, M-24 Aug.1815-B- REUBEN SMITH

You may already have the above info. but if not perhaps it will provide some
clues for you.
